Write a procedure to demonstrate the effect of higher concentrations of HCl on its rate of reaction with antacid tablets. I have HCl with a concentration of 1.0 mol/L.

This is what I have so far. Are my concentrations correct for this procedure? E is my control and, a,b,c,d respectively represent 100%,75%.50% and 25%.

Step 1: Add 20 mL of water to beaker a. Add 15 mL of distilled water to beaker b. Add 10 mL of distilled water to beaker c. Add 5 mL of distilled water to beaker d. Don’t add any water to beaker e.

Step 2: Measure 20.0 mL of 1.0mol/L hydrochloric acid solution, then, add the solution to beaker a. Repeat this step for the remainder of the five beakers.

.......a.....b....c....d....e.
mL H2O.20....15...10...5....0
mL acid.20...20...20..20....20
total V..40..35...30..25...20

From your description it appears to me that the concentrations are as follows:
a. 1.0 M x (20/40) = 0.5 M
b. 1.0 M x (20/35) = 0.57 M
c. 1.0 M x (20/30) = 0.67 M
etc. with e being 1.0 M x 20/20 = 1.0 M.
